For more than 10 years we have been designing miniature gardens and terrariums with plants, moss and with special miniature objects. E. Ozberk. We are the lucky minors who were trained for the occupation that they wanted. We were passionate about architecture so we’ve studied in Istanbul, Turkey and worked in big firms. When our passion ended up in corporate life, it turned out something different
than we’ve expected. During the day we were lost in these big projects of shopping malls, hotels, factories, houses. So we needed an escape for ourselves and found our little break by discovering the unique beauty in plants. Paspasin Bahceleri project came up with the unification of admiration for the nature and our background for design education. We’ve first started to grow bonsais with our cat Paspas’s food plates. Than we’ve discovered the world that was happening around these bonsais. We’ve decided to call them miniature gardens and started to give them away to our friends as presents. After that everything happened so quickly and suddenly our gardens which were the first in the world became really famous with the help of our friends and media. Right after our cat Paspas’s sudden death, there was an article about us at The New York Times and our story became international. Right now in our atelier at Caddebostan, Istanbul, we are still trying to create that peaceful atmosphere via our miniature gardens and terrariums as our lovely cat Paspas’s legacy. Aysegul & Emre
